Output 59d307f8424959be3877ad56b7ab75902330089df840410d019d7f01b0eeb046:2

value
2641106
script pubkey
OP_0 OP_PUSHBYTES_20 4ea3a62346093cbb6ae44e108348fdf8253fbf92
address
bc1qf636vg6xpy7tk6hyfcggxj8alqjnl0ujggl7m9
transaction
59d307f8424959be3877ad56b7ab75902330089df840410d019d7f01b0eeb046
spent
true